Output d1e5f85823c725b6f10cce4152d873e3185fb1cb9d66e7906855289da9489002:3

value
999865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ccdbf053ea211ee0620e376c18bde76b68670554 OP_EQUAL
address
3LNDFHrxQcYX4RVuiy2CSv1EyARUDruA6r
transaction
d1e5f85823c725b6f10cce4152d873e3185fb1cb9d66e7906855289da9489002
spent
true